Two common sorts of cords used in structure facilities are CMR (Communications Multipurpose Cable, Riser-rated) and CMP (Communications Multipurpose Cable, Plenum-rated). Comprehending the distinctions in between CMR and CMP cable televisions is important for specialists associated with the telecommunications, IT, and building and construction markets.

CMR and CMP cables are set apart primarily by their fire safety and security scores and where they can be securely set up within a building. CMR cords are developed for usage in vertical riser applications, which typically include running cables up and down between floors in non-plenum rooms. The "R" in CMR means Riser-rated, showing that these cords appropriate for riser applications where the main concern is stopping the spread of fire from one floor to one more.

CMP cables, on the various other hand, are Plenum-rated and appropriate for installation in plenum rooms. Plenum spaces are locations within structures used for air blood circulation, such as the space above decline ceilings or below increased floorings. These spaces need wires that meet more stringent fire safety and security standards due to the fact that they can facilitate the fast spread of fire and smoke throughout a building if fired up. CMP cable televisions are crafted with products that release marginal smoke and low levels of hazardous gases when revealed to fire, helping to improve safety and security throughout emergencies.

The construction and materials utilized in CMR and CMP cords play a substantial duty in their fire safety ratings and overall performance. CMR cable televisions normally include fireproof coats and insulation materials that meet industry standards for riser applications. These cables are developed to preserve their stability and withstand the proliferation of fire vertically between floors.

On the other hand, CMP wires are created with products especially picked for their low-smoke and low-toxicity homes. This style helps to reduce the potential hazards associated with fires in plenum rooms, where the quick spread of smoke can posture substantial dangers to passengers and emergency responders. CMP cables often make use of fluoropolymers or various other specialized compounds that minimize smoke emissions and toxic gases when revealed to warm or flames.

Choosing in between CMR and CMP cords depends upon the specific needs and laws of the setup environment:

CMR Cables: These are commonly made use of in office buildings, domestic facilities, and various other structures where wires are run up and down between floorings. They are suitable for applications such as information transmission, telecommunications, and various other general-purpose networking requirements.

CMP Cables: These are mandated for installation in plenum rooms according to building codes and regulations. Plenum-rated wires are vital in environments where safety and security requirements determine the requirement to minimize the threats associated with fire and smoke breeding. Common applications consist of big business buildings, colleges, healthcare facilities, and any center with comprehensive air-handling systems.
